Hello Nitisha, the Gandhinagar University MBA admissions are based on the candidates graduation scores as well as their performance in the CMAT/ MAT/ XAT/ CAT exams. Every year the university releases the cutoff to offer admissions to eligible students based on their entrance exam scores. The selection process for the MBA (Finance) programme at Gandhinagar University is based on the entrance exam score, academic performance, work experience (if any) and personal interview. The weightage given to each factor varies depending on the course and the student's category.
